Common Login Problems And Fixes

Sometimes the login process does not work as expected. Here are the most common issues and how to solve them.

  • Forgotten username or password: Click the “Forgot Username” or “Forgot Password” link on the login page. Follow the prompts to reset your credentials.
  • Account locked: After too many failed attempts, your account locks for security. Wait 30 minutes and try again, or call customer service.
  • Browser issues: Clear your cache and cookies. Try using a private or incognito window.
  • System maintenance: The site may be down for updates. Check back in a few hours.

Setting Up Your Account For The First Time

If you have never logged in before, you need to create an account first. You will need your case number, Social Security number, and date of birth. Follow these steps.

  1. Visit the Your Texas Benefits website.
  2. Click “Create an Account” or “Register Now.”
  3. Enter your personal information exactly as it appears on your benefits documents.
  4. Create a username and a strong password. Use a mix of letters, numbers, and symbols.
  5. Choose security questions and provide answers you will remember.
  6. Verify your email address by clicking the link sent to you.

Once your account is active, you can use the yourtexasbenefits login page to access all features.

Using The Mobile App For Login

The Your Texas Benefits mobile app is available for iOS and Android. It offers the same functions as the website. Download it from your app store. The login process is identical to the website version. You can use fingerprint or face recognition on supported devices for faster access.

Security Tips For Your Account

Keeping your account safe is important. Do not share your username or password with anyone. Log out after each session, especially on shared computers. Use a unique password that you do not use for other sites. Enable two-factor authentication if the option is available.
